Radware's FastView chosen for its seamless implementation and customer support

Radware® (NASDAQ: RDWR), a global leader of application delivery and application security solutions for virtual and cloud data centers, today announced that UnionPay, a leading bankcard association headquartered in Shanghai, has recently deployed Radware's FastView®, helping cut page load time for its website up to 65%.

Established in China as a membership organization with over 300 members worldwide, UnionPay has become the world's largest card brand with 3.53 billion cards in circulation just over a decade after it was founded in 2002, according to The Nilson Report which tracks the payments industry.

"In order to meet the exponential growth of businesses, we increased the amount of information on our website, which in turn, increased page size and made them heavier," says Mr. KeShi Yu manager, colligation and management department of UnionPay. "As we recognize that slow site performance can cause a negative impact on brand perception, it was important for us to improve our customer experience by reducing page load times."

After undergoing stringent comparison and testing with several vendors, UnionPay selected Radware's FastView. FastView is a web performance optimization (WPO) solution that enables faster websites and web-based applications. It transforms front-end optimization (FEO) from a lengthy and complex process to an automated function. This FEO is performed in real time, accelerating web application response time out-of-the-box.

"FastView delivers simplified, streamlined and optimized web pages with the industry's fastest load time," says, John Zhao General Manager of North China, Radware. "By deploying this effective web performance solution, UnionPay and their customers can benefit from a significantly improved Quality of Experience (QoE)."

 Having successfully deployed FastView, UnionPay has further acquired additional Radware solutions such as LinkProof, DefensePro and its Application Delivery.

"At one point, we considered implementing manual optimization in-house, but it was too intensive on internal resources. So, with Radware's seamless implementation, zero downtime and one single point of contact throughout the lifecycle, it was a simple decision," added, Mr. Yu.
